Sterile Processing Technician

AMSURGColumbia, TN
Onsite

About The Position

We are currently searching for a Full-Time Certified Sterile Processing Technician to work Mondays – Fridays 7:30am-4:00pm, who can work cooperatively with staff and physicians and perform a variety of tasks.  Major responsibilities include delivering sterile supplies and retrieving contaminated supplies, cleaning the instruments and equipment, test and report any issues or problem with sterilizing equipment or instruments, keep record of items that have been cleaned and sterilized, and etc.   Must be Sterile Processing Certified.   You must possess a HS school diploma/GED, have completed a SPD certification, have strong moral and ethical character references, strong communication, customer services skills, basic computer skills, energetic, positive and strong team player, and able to work in a fast-paced environment and multi – task.
